Output 23876127e106b418d19ac4693c064dc40ebcefe64df0c4503486b7eab8538529:0
- value
- 570961
- script pubkey
- OP_0 OP_PUSHBYTES_20 51f709b13bd8ecf9a4d2e8d37987ca3e524373e0
- address
- bc1q28msnvfmmrk0nfxjarfhnp728efyxulqkgq8zg
- transaction
- 23876127e106b418d19ac4693c064dc40ebcefe64df0c4503486b7eab8538529